Description
This is a mid-19th century house of two storeys, an attic, and a basement, originally featuring three windows. The roof has been altered, and it is constructed of stock brick with a stucco frieze, cornice, and blocking course, as well as a first-floor cill band and basement. The slate mansard roof has three tall dormers, each with an ornamental pediment. The windows are sash windows set beneath gauged brick arches, with the ground floor windows being round in recessed arches, and having anthemion patterned cast iron guards. Seven replaced steps, accompanied by an old wrought iron handrail, lead to a six-panel door with an altered fanlight, contained within a stuccoed round-arched recess. A ground floor impost string runs across a left-hand coach-house extension, featuring carriage doors, a lunette above, and a stuccoed parapet. The building is included on the list for its group value.
